> >     I was at the theater screening of this film last night in Portland,
> Oregon. The audience was made up of blues lovers, and craft film
> aficionados.
> >
> >
> >     Over the years I have seen many music biopics and documentaries, but
> I have to say this was not only the best musical documentary I have ever
> seen, it's right up there with the best movies I have ever seen.
> >
> >
> >     Great story lines - great film techniques, expertly capturing the
> energy of music on the streets of Harlem in the 80's and all of its raw
> intensity, as well as the heartbreak, joy and gratitude captured from all
> of the key players - (and there are more key players than just Adam and
> Sterling) - all leading to ultimate resurrection. I will admit to tearing
> up at multiple points in the film.
> >
> >
> >     Hats off to the film maker Scott Balcerek for his work in making
> this beautiful story come to life, and to Adam Gussow and Sterling Magee
> for having the balls to let their musical passions overcome their fears in
> order to live this great musical story. Don't miss it.  I understand that
